About this course
On this course you’ll become familiar with the After Effects interface. You’ll learn to create animations, work with layers, apply effects, work with masks and mattes. In addition, you’ll also learn about type, use color effectively and to export files. You will also go on to learn Keyframe Complexity, graphs, keyframe graphic editor, expressions, render queue, path text, masks, color keying, track mattes, compound effects, Affiliate Marketing motion stabilization and tracking. You will also master the concepts of colour correction, advanced expressions, particles, 3D lights, cameras, time re-mapping and motion tracking, as well as countless tips and tricks that will help you speed up your workflow. You will also prepare for theACE test.
A person who wishes to work in the video field or who currently works in the field, or an Adobe application user looking to expand his or her skills, looking to add effects to video projects. Some students may be mainly interested in creating video primarily for the Web, and others for film, but the majority are preparing more for work in broadcast video. This course is for people new to After Effects but who want to know more than just the basics.
Before taking this course, you should have a basic understanding of your computers operating system.

Course programme
After Effects User Interface & Animation
- What’s a project file and what’s in it?
- Tools and panels
- Workspaces
Basic Animation
- Transform properties of layers
- Keyframing: making element move
- Importing Photoshop and Illustrator files
Intermediate Animation
- In depth keyframe manipulation and interpolation
- Graph editor
- Motion Sketch/Smoother
- Auto-Orient/Motion
- Blur
- Roving
- Keyframes
- Anchor point/pan behind tool
- Panning a large graphic: technique
- Hold keyframes
Layer Control
- Keyboard shortcuts
- Quality
- SlipTool
- Sequence layers
- Solo switches
- Looping footage
- Image sequences
- Frame rate vs. Time stretch
- Blending modes
- Effects and solids with blending modes
- Effects and presets panel
- Adjustment layers
Transparency
- Masks
- Shape
- Feather
- Expansion
- Masking with the pen tool
- Bezier curves
- Mask shape interpolation
- Mask modes
- Mattes and stencils
- Mask shapes
Type & Titles
- Simple rules of titling
- Basic text
- Text animators/range selectors
- Randomising
- Applying and saving text animation presets per character animators
Nesting
- Precomps
- Editing precomps
- Locking panels
- Render order
- How After Effects put it all together
